Keith to receive state championship rings

Published 5:35 pm Saturday, June 13, 2015

By Derek ThompsonThe Selma Times-Journal

One of the biggest perks of winning a championship is the arrival of state championship rings to remember that accomplishment forever.

The Keith High School girls’ basketball team will receive its bling for winning the 2014 1A state championship at Wallace Community College Selma’s cafeteria Sunday at 3 p.m.

“It’s going to be exciting,” said Keith head coach Cecil Williams. “It’s going to top it off and be an award for everything. They have been looking forward to (the rings) for I don’t know how long. They’ve been calling me all day and all night. This will put the icing on the cake for them.”

The Bears dominated Spring Garden 38-25 on Feb. 27 to win the championship, which was the third girls title in school history. Keith finished the 2014-2015 season with a 28-5 record.

Williams said he is picking up the rings Saturday morning, but he said he’s going to keep them hidden until Sunday.

“The players don’t know where the rings are so they can’t get to them until Sunday,” Williams said.

“If they knew where they were I know they would probably go and get them.”

The rings will say “Keith” in capital blue letters on the top with diamonds surrounding the lettering.

Chrome letters reading “Lady Bears” and “state champions” are on each side of the front of the ring.

One side of the ring will include the high school’s abbreviation and the 1A banner. The ring’s other side will list the player’s last name and number and position.
